WooCommerce SEO helps your store rank higher in search results, attract qualified traffic, and generate more sales without increasing ad spend. By optimizing product pages, site structure, and technical SEO, you can improve visibility and reach more potential customers.
This guide covers key WooCommerce organic search strategies to help your store achieve higher rankings and drive consistent organic growth.
Improving WooCommerce SEO involves optimizing product pages and category pages, fixing technical issues like site speed and crawlability, using structured data, avoiding duplicate content, building internal links, and creating content that targets buyer-intent keywords across your store.
Why SEO Matters More Than Ever for WooCommerce Stores?
Paid ads stop the moment you stop paying. SEO builds compounding visibility that keeps driving traffic long after the work is done. For WooCommerce stores competing in crowded markets, organic search is one of the most reliable and cost-effective channels available.

Stores that invest in SEO early build a significant competitive advantage. While competitors pay for every visit, your optimized store attracts qualified buyers through search at a fraction of the cost.
- Reduces Reliance on Paid Ads: Strong organic rankings mean you’re not entirely dependent on ad spend to drive traffic.
- Increases Qualified Traffic: Search visitors arrive with intent, which makes them far more likely to convert than cold ad traffic.
- Improves Product Visibility: Well-optimized product and category pages surface in searches that your potential customers are actively making.
- Builds Long-Term Growth: SEO compounds over time and keeps delivering results months and years after the work is done.
- Generates Higher ROI: Organic traffic has no per-click cost, resulting in a significantly higher return on SEO investment than most paid channels.
Build an SEO-Friendly WooCommerce Store Foundation
Before optimizing individual pages, your store needs a solid technical foundation. A poorly structured store makes it harder for search engines to crawl, index, and rank your products, no matter how good your content is.
Getting the foundation right from the start saves you from having to fix structural problems later that affect your entire store.
Choose an SEO-Friendly URL Structure
Your URL structure tells search engines what a page is about before they even click. Go to Settings⟶ Permalinks, then set a clean structure before you add products. Use yourdomain.com/product-name, include the primary keyword in every URL, and keep page depth within three clicks of the homepage.
Changing your URL structure after your store is live requires redirects across every page. Set it up correctly from the start, and you’ll never have to deal with that problem.
Optimize Categories and Store Architecture
Your category structure is the backbone of your store’s SEO. Build categories around how your customers search, not your internal taxonomy. Keep navigation clean and crawl-friendly so search engines can efficiently reach your most important pages.
Plan your category structure before building out your product catalog. Each category should represent a distinct product group with sufficient search demand to justify targeting it independently.
Install an SEO Plugin
Install one SEO plugin before you start optimizing. Rank Math is the best option for most WooCommerce stores thanks to its built-in product schema and WooCommerce-specific features. Yoast SEO with the WooCommerce add-on is a solid alternative.
Whichever you choose, configure sitemaps, schema, and metadata settings before adding products. Running two competing SEO plugins simultaneously causes conflicts and unpredictable behavior across your store.
How to Optimize Product Pages for Higher Rankings?
Product pages are where your store either ranks and converts or gets buried by competitors. Most WooCommerce stores use default product titles and manufacturer descriptions, which means every page looks identical to search engines.

Optimizing each product page individually takes time, but it’s the highest-impact SEO work you can do for your store.
Write Product Titles That Match Search Intent
Your product title appears in your H1, title tag, and URL. Include the main keyword near the start of the title and add relevant attributes like size or color where buyers include them in searches.
Write titles that reflect what a buyer types when ready to purchase rather than internal product names. Research how buyers actually search using Google Search Console or Semrush before writing titles for your most important products.
Write Unique Product Descriptions
Duplicate manufacturer descriptions are one of the most damaging WooCommerce SEO mistakes. Search engines see the same text across hundreds of competing sites and rank none of them well for it.
Write original copy for every product and focus on benefits over features. Address the specific questions and concerns your target buyer has before purchasing, and include keywords naturally, not forced.
Optimize Product Images
Name image files with the product keyword before uploading, for example, red-leather-wallet.webp instead of IMG_4521.jpg. Write descriptive alt text for every image that naturally includes the product keyword.
Compress all images to reduce file sizes without visible quality loss, and convert them to the WebP format. Properly optimized images improve both your search rankings and page load speed, which directly affects conversions.
Category Page SEO Strategies Most Stores Ignore
Category pages target broad, high-volume keywords that individual product pages can’t rank for on their own. Most stores leave them almost entirely unoptimized, even though they are among the highest-value pages in any WooCommerce store.
A well-optimized category page ranks for dozens of product-related searches, drives significant organic traffic, and channels buyers directly into your product catalog.
Add Unique Category Content and Metadata
An empty category page with just a grid of products gives search engines almost nothing to work with. Write a short introductory paragraph at the top of each category page that includes the primary keyword naturally and helps buyers understand what’s in the category.
Write unique title tags and meta descriptions for every category page. Each one should include the primary keyword and give searchers a clear reason to click on your site over your competitors in search results.
Prevent Thin Category Pages
Thin category pages with only a few products and no supporting content rarely rank well. If a category has fewer than five or six products, consider consolidating it into a broader category or adding buying guides or FAQs to increase depth.
Link to your most popular products from the category description and include links to related categories. These internal links drive traffic, pass authority, and help search engines understand your store’s structure.
Technical SEO Fixes That Can Boost WooCommerce Rankings
Technical SEO problems silently suppress your store’s rankings even when your content is well-optimized. WooCommerce stores are particularly prone to technical issues because of how WordPress generates pages for products, categories, tags, and attributes.
Fixing technical problems removes barriers that prevent search engines from properly crawling, indexing, and ranking your store.
Improve Site Speed and Core Web Vitals
Page speed is a confirmed Google ranking factor, and WooCommerce stores are notoriously slow out of the box. Move to managed WooCommerce hosting if your current host is a bottleneck. Install WP Rocket for caching, image compression, and WebP conversion, and use a CDN to serve assets faster to customers across the US and globally.
Run your store through Google PageSpeed Insights and address the highest-impact issues first. Focus on your most important product and category pages before optimizing the entire site.
Fix Crawlability and Add Product Schema
Generate and submit an XML sitemap that includes product and category pages but excludes cart, checkout, and account pages. Configure robots.txt to block low-value and filtered parameter URLs from being crawled.
Add product schema to your listings so they appear as rich results in Google Search, with star ratings, pricing, and availability. Verify that your SEO plugin generates a complete schema for every product, including name, description, image, SKU, and brand.
Need Help With SEO for WooCommerce?
WPTasks handles product page optimization, technical fixes, and on-page SEO so your store ranks higher and drives consistent organic traffic.
How to Avoid Duplicate Content in WooCommerce?
WooCommerce creates duplicate content almost automatically through product variations, filtered navigation, and tag pages. Left unaddressed, this dilutes your authority and prevents your most important pages from ranking as well as they should.

Identifying and resolving duplicate content issues is one of the most technically impactful steps you can take to improve your store’s overall SEO performance.
Manage Variations and Filtered Pages
Product variations, such as size and color, create separate URLs that are almost identical to the parent product page. Set canonical tags on all variation URLs to point to the parent product page so search engines consolidate authority correctly.
Faceted navigation generates hundreds of filtered URL combinations that consume crawl budget and create duplicate content at scale. Configure your SEO plugin to noindex filtered-parameter URLs, and block them in your robots.txt to keep your crawl budget focused on your valuable pages.
Fix Duplicate Product Descriptions
Duplicate descriptions across similar products are common in WooCommerce stores, especially those that import products in bulk from suppliers. Rewrite duplicate product descriptions, starting with your top-selling, highest-margin products, to maximize SEO impact first.
Identify and merge or redirect very similar products or category pages that are competing for the same search terms. Review category pages for overlapping content and clearly differentiate each page so search engines understand its distinct purpose.
Internal Linking Strategies That Drive More Product Sales
Internal linking passes authority to your most important pages and keeps buyers moving deeper into your catalog. Every blog post, buying guide, and category page is an opportunity to direct buyers toward products they’re ready to purchase.
A strong internal linking structure also helps search engines understand your product relationships and the overall hierarchy of your store.
- Link Related Products: Add related product links on every product page to keep buyers engaged and pass authority between connected products.
- Connect Categories to Top Products: Link directly to your best-performing products from category descriptions, directing both buyers and authority where it matters most.
- Add Product Links in Blog Content: Every blog post that mentions a product you sell should include a direct link to that product page.
- Use Breadcrumbs: Enable WooCommerce breadcrumbs to create clear navigational paths that help search engines understand your site hierarchy.
Content Marketing Strategies for WooCommerce On-Page SEO
Product and category pages only capture buyers who are already ready to purchase. Content marketing captures buyers earlier in their decision process and builds topical authority, strengthening your entire store’s rankings over time.
A content strategy built around your products attracts informational traffic, builds trust, and creates natural internal linking opportunities that flow authority back to your product pages.
Create Buying Guides and Target Long-Tail Keywords
Buying guides target decision-stage searches from buyers who know the type of product they want but haven’t decided which one to buy. Write guides that genuinely help buyers decide and link directly to the products you recommend throughout.
Long-tail keywords carry lower competition and higher purchase intent than broad category terms. Use Semrush, Ahrefs, or Google Search Console to find the specific questions and phrases your buyers use and build content around them that links back to your product pages.
Build Topical Authority Around Your Products
Topical authority means covering a subject area so thoroughly that search engines recognize your store as a trusted source for that topic. Build a content hub for each major product category, with supporting articles, guides, and resources that link back to the category and product pages.
Publish content that demonstrates real knowledge of your product category. How-to guides, care instructions, usage tips, and product comparisons all add genuine value and strengthen your store’s authority in your niche over time.
Common WooCommerce SEO Mistakes to Avoid
Most WooCommerce problems are self-inflicted and easy to fix once you know what to look for. The same mistakes show up across stores of every size, and fixing them often produces noticeable ranking improvements quickly.
Regularly auditing your store against this list prevents these issues from compounding and suppressing your rankings over time.
- Using Duplicate Manufacturer Descriptions: Copied product descriptions rank poorly because the same text appears on dozens of competing sites. Every product needs original copy.
- Use Breadcrumbs: Enable WooCommerce breadcrumbs to create clear navigational paths that help search engines understand your site hierarchy.
- Forgetting Image SEO: Unnamed image files and missing alt text leave a significant source of organic traffic completely untapped across your catalog.
- Neglecting Schema Markup: Missing product schema means your listings appear as plain text results instead of rich snippets with ratings, pricing, and availability.
- Ignoring Core Web Vitals: Slow load times directly affect rankings and conversion rates across your entire store.
Best WooCommerce Tools to Improve Rankings
The right tools make managing WooCommerce significantly more efficient. Each of these addresses a specific part of the optimization process and has proven effective across stores of every size.
Using the right combination of tools removes the guesswork from SEO and gives you clear data to act on at every stage.
| Tool | Best For | Benefit |
|---|---|---|
| Rank Math SEO | WooCommerce SEO | On-page optimization. |
| Yoast SEO | SEO management | Metadata control. |
| Semrush | Keyword research | Competitive analysis. |
| Ahrefs | Backlink research | SEO insights. |
| WP Rocket | Site speed | Performance optimization. |
How to Measure WooCommerce SEO Success?
Tracking the right metrics tells you whether your SEO efforts are working and where to focus next. Set up Google Analytics 4 with WooCommerce tracking and Google Search Console before you start optimizing so you have baseline data to compare against.
Without measurement, you’re optimizing without any clear direction and can’t tell which changes are actually moving the needle for your store.
Track Traffic, Rankings, and Revenue
Track organic sessions month over month in Google Analytics 4 and segment by landing page to identify your highest-performing product and category pages. Monitor rankings for your most important product and category keywords separately using a tool like Semrush or BrightLocal.
Track organic revenue in Google Analytics 4 to measure the direct business impact of your SEO investment. Organic conversion rate and revenue per visitor give you the clearest picture of whether your SEO traffic is actually driving sales for your store.
Conclusion: Build WooCommerce SEO That Compounds Over Time
WooCommerce SEO is not a one-time project. It’s an ongoing process of optimizing products, resolving technical issues, creating content, and consistently measuring results.
Start with your store foundation and technical fixes, then move to product and category optimization, and finally build out your content strategy. Each layer strengthens the next, and the results compound into a durable competitive advantage that gets harder for competitors to close.
FAQs About WooCommerce SEO
How do I improve WooCommerce SEO?
Start with clean URLs, install Rank Math or Yoast SEO, write unique product and category content, fix technical issues like site speed and crawlability, and add product schema. Build internal links between your products and content and track results in Google Analytics 4 and Search Console.
Is WooCommerce SEO different from regular WordPress SEO?
Yes. WooCommerce SEO involves product-specific optimizations like schema markup, variation management, faceted navigation handling, and category page strategies that standard WordPress SEO doesn’t require. It also involves ecommerce-specific technical issues like duplicate product content and crawl budget management.
What is the best WooCommerce SEO plugin?
Rank Math is the strongest option for most stores because of its built-in product schema and WooCommerce-specific features. Yoast SEO with the WooCommerce add-on is a solid alternative. Both significantly outperform leaving WooCommerce without an SEO plugin.
How do I rank product pages higher on Google?
Write unique product titles that match buyer search intent, create original product descriptions focused on benefits, optimize images with descriptive file names and alt text, add complete product schema, and build internal links from category pages and blog content to your most important product pages.
Does site speed affect WooCommerce rankings?
Yes. Page speed is a confirmed Google ranking factor, and Core Web Vitals scores directly affect your store’s ranking. Improving site speed through better hosting, caching, image optimization, and a CDN simultaneously improves both rankings and revenue.


